Betto is back with 3 new tracks for us showcasing traditional folklore sounds in contemporary ways. Ernesto Anaya plays over 30 instruments and brings that flash in “El Relámpago.” Valeria Rojas of the supergroup Los Folkloristas has a new solo single “La Pajarera.” Xinto Stevenz found his stage name while living in Los Angeles for a short stint, and then returned to Mexico City where he plays the guitarra de son, the traditional instrument of Veracruz on “Sueño.”
